#13d259 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#13d259 is composed of 7.5% red, 82.4%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.6%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 142 degrees, a saturation of 83.4% and a lightness of 44.9%. #13d259 color hex could be obtained by blending #26ffb2 with #00a500.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

#13d259 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#13d259 has RGB values of R:19, G:210,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0, Y:0.58,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 1299033.

Hex triplet 13d259 #13d259
RGB Decimal 19, 210, 89 rgb(19,210,89)
RGB Percent 7.5, 82.4, 34.9 rgb(7.5%,82.4%,34.9%)
CMYK 91, 0, 58, 18
HSL 142°, 83.4, 44.9 hsl(142,83.4%,44.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 142°, 91, 82.4
Web Safe 00cc66 #00cc66
CIE-LAB 74.158, -67.755, 47.352
XYZ 25.117, 46.95, 17.189
xyY 0.281, 0.526, 46.95
CIE-LCH 74.158, 82.662, 145.051
CIE-LUV 74.158, -66.704, 70.131
Hunter-Lab 68.52, -54.48, 33.09
Binary 00010011, 11010010, 01011001

Shades and Tints of #13d259

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010c05 is the darkest color, while #f9fef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#13d259

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b7a71 is the less saturated color, while #01e454 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#13d259 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#8b8b8b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#739981 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#cdba59 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#e0b26e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#63c8d6 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#89c259 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#96bd66 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#46cba8 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
